Boost Your Ideas 2025

Boost Your Ideas returns in 2025 with a special call dedicated to start-ups to foster the development of innovative solutions.

Born from an idea of the Lazio Region and Lazio Innova, it is the acceleration programme aimed at teams and start-ups with solutions for the Agrifood and Agritech, Digital Health, Education and Training, Green Economy, Tourism and Accessibility, and Culture and Creativity sectors.

Boost Your Ideas has supported and contributed to the growth of around 290 start-ups.

The Boost Your Ideas programme takes place over 6 weeks, during which the selected start-ups will have access to:

Specialised pathway: each company will work on a tailor-made plan based on specific needs and concrete objectives;

Dedicated coach: a world-class mentor will guide the srtatup step by step along the entire pathway;

Practical training with Italy’s best founders: interactive online sessions are scheduled with successful entrepreneurs who will share key skills to accelerate growth;

One-to-one sessions with industry experts: face-to-face discussions with specialists in market validation, economics, metrics, go-to-market, funding strategy, product & tech and other areas crucial for your development;

Access to advanced AI tools: discover innovative technologies dedicated to start-ups to optimise your business model and accelerate your strategy;

Meetings with industrial partners and investment funds: the chance to get in touch with leading partners such as large industrial realities and investment funds that could become future allies.

Boost Your Ideas 2025, numbers and info

Boost Your Ideas includes:

More than 1,000 one-to-one networking meetings with programme partners who through Boost seek projects and solutions in line with their market and investment strategies;

More than 1,300 one-to-one coaching and mentoring meetings;

More than 180 webinars.

More than 30 per cent of the start-ups participating in Boost Your Ideas have closed collaboration agreements with market players and investment funds or have been given access to further growth opportunities, also at international level.
